You are a small business catering to a small local clientele. You would certainly profit from the services offered through web optimization, but first try a couple of things that you can do yourself free.
The first step is to put your company on Face Book. It is free and with the help of any teenager you will be up and running in a matter of a half of an hour. There are over 800 million Face Book subscribers, if 800 million people can figure it out, so can you! The world is on Face Book, your company had better be also. The average person on Face Book has over one hundred friends. The process is simple, you have your clients, or customers "like" your business in exchange for a discount or coupon. Win-win, and better yet, they have just advertised to one hundred of their closest friends.
Web page design is expensive. If you hire professionals to build you a web page complete with a graphic artist, it is going to cost you. All you need is to do is blog. Using a Google run blog like blogspot.com is perfect. When you blog on Google your blog enters Google's vast cavern of information. When someone Googles "vacuum repair shop", your blog pops up.
